WSNs中基于可变夹角动态路由的源位置隐私保护方案

Variable-angle based dynamic routing scheme for source-location privacy protection in wireless sensor networks

摘要

Abstract

In 2014,an angle-based dynamic routing scheme (ADRS) was proposed as a source-location privacy protection scheme,which could significantly improve the network safety period and the end-to-end packet latency.However,this scheme could not adapt this angle to select an optimal routing.This paper developed the variable-angle based dynamic routing scheme (VADRS) that calculated an optimal angle for every hop to further improve the safety performance of ADRS.Simulation results show that the new scheme not only extends the average safety period greatly,but also improves security of the source location privacy significantly without increasing the average network end-to-end latency too much.
